The ACCUPRO A-6100072R is a solid carbide micro drill bit designed for precision drilling in tight-tolerance applications. With a 0.0283-inch cutting diameter and a 120-degree drill point angle, it delivers clean, accurate entry in hard and abrasive materials where standard high-speed steel bits fall short. The bright, uncoated finish keeps the surface true without added coating thickness — critical at this diameter. The straight-cylindrical shank and spiral flute geometry promote consistent chip evacuation in miniature-scale drilling operations. This bit is installed by machinists, toolmakers, and precision fabricators working in metal, composite, or printed circuit board materials.
The A-6100072R belongs to the ACCUPRO Miniature Series, suited for small-diameter, close-tolerance drilling on CNC machining centers, drill presses, and manual precision machines. At 30.00 mm overall length and a 1.50 mm shank diameter, it fits standard miniature collets and chucks. The 5.60 mm flute length is appropriate for shallow-to-moderate depth holes typical in miniature component and electronics manufacturing applications. Right-hand cutting direction is standard for conventional spindle rotation.

Installation and use should be performed by qualified machinists or toolroom technicians familiar with micro-diameter tooling. Ensure the machine spindle is fully stopped and the tool-holding collet or chuck is clean and undamaged before seating the bit. At sub-0.030-inch diameters, runout in the spindle or collet directly increases risk of breakage — verify runout is within the machine specification before drilling. Handle micro carbide bits with care; carbide is brittle and will fracture if dropped or laterally stressed.
